1. Project Folders: One of the simplest and most effective ways to manage OBJ files is by creating dedicated project folders for each design or modeling project. Within these project folders, you can further organize your OBJ files into subfolders based on categories such as models, textures, and reference images.
2. Cloud Storage: Cloud storage services such as Google Drive, Dropbox, and OneDrive offer a convenient way to store and access OBJ files from anywhere. By uploading your OBJ files to the cloud, you can easily collaborate with team members and access your 3D models on multiple devices.
3. 3D Modeling Software: Many 3D modeling and design software applications have built-in file management features that allow you to organize OBJ files within the software interface. By taking advantage of these features, you can keep track of your 3D models without having to navigate through multiple folders on your computer.
4. Backup Drives: To ensure the safety and security of your OBJ files, consider using external hard drives or network-attached storage (NAS) devices for regular backups. This provides an extra layer of protection in case of data loss or hardware failure.
5. Version Control Systems: For larger-scale 3D modeling projects with multiple collaborators, using version control systems such as Git or Subversion can help track changes to OBJ files and manage different iterations of the same model.
6. Online Platforms: If you're working on 3D modeling projects for clients or sharing your designs with the community, consider using online platforms such as Sketchfab or ArtStation to showcase and store your OBJ files. These platforms offer additional features such as 3D model viewers and social networking for 3D artists.
